I am not a statistician but what I know is that there is no way to compute VIF in MLwiN. I think VIF doesn't vary whether you fit one level model or two level model, it simply shows the relationship between independent variables. So I what I do is just simply put all independent variables in a simple linear regression model in stata and it gets me VIF in the end. you need to use "vif" command.
